A Postgraduate Certificate in Robotics and Disaster Response equips professionals with the specialized skills needed to design, deploy, and manage robotic systems in emergency situations. This program focuses on integrating advanced robotics technologies with disaster management strategies.
Learning outcomes include a comprehensive understanding of robotic platforms suitable for search and rescue, hazard assessment, and post-disaster recovery. Students gain practical experience in programming, sensor integration, and autonomous navigation crucial for effective disaster response. They also develop critical decision-making skills in complex and often chaotic environments.
The duration of the Postgraduate Certificate typically ranges from six to twelve months, depending on the program structure and the intensity of study. This intensive program is designed to facilitate rapid skill acquisition for immediate application in the field.
